What is Coating Ratio?

The paint contrast ratio is mainly to measure the hiding ability of the paint. The better the hiding ability, the less thick the coating thickness is, so the painting area will be larger.

To measure the paint contrast ratio, the paint is evenly scraped on the hiding power paper by a wire Bar Coater. After drying, the degree of substrate coverage is measured by the black and white shape on the hiding power paper.

Paint contrast ratio is a very important measurement standard in paint testing standards.
